The iconic streets of Philadelphia hum with history, yet on a recent Earth Day, these same avenues echoed with demands for change. A vibrant congregation of climate activists gathered at City Hall, their fervent voices clamoring for a greener future. With banners fluttering in the brisk wind, they targeted Philadelphia Gas Works (PGW), the city-owned utility under scrutiny for its monetary allegiance to an influential gas lobbyist group notorious for opposing clean energy initiatives.
A clash of ideals erupted in the heart of the city as these activists implored the newly elected Mayor Cherelle Parker to sever ties with the American Public Gas Association (APGA). The association finds itself under fire from environmental advocates for lobbying the federal government to reconsider vital funding for clean energy advances. In this realm of brick and belief, activists shared a singular message: reduce reliance on traditional gas and embrace electrification—a transition seen not just as a possibility, but as a necessity in a city grappling with the ever-present specter of climate change.
“As Philadelphians, we’re feeling the heat,” one activist insisted, his voice a clarion call against the backdrop of looming environmental crises. This urgency is palpable, as the city stands on the brink of potentially losing $700 million in federal aid intended to combat climate change—funds crucial for the city’s long-term health and sustainability.
Protesters like Patrick Houston of the HERE 4 Climate Justice Coalition are on the frontline, demanding Mayor Parker hold PGW accountable for aligning with entities that seemingly thwart Philadelphia’s green ambitions. The mayor had previously outlined a bold vision to transition homes to electric heating, dovetailing with the city’s steadfast pledge to achieve net-zero carbon emissions by 2050. Yet, the recent revelations regarding PGW’s monetary connections risk casting a shadow over these aspirations, complicating the envisioned path towards a sustainable future.
The resistance, however, signals a broader refusal to compromise on environmental health. Advocates like Walter Tsou, a steadfast member of Physicians for Social Responsibility, voice outrage that their utility bills bankroll what they view as a regressive agenda. For Tsou and others, the stakes transcend fiscal concerns, touching upon fundamental issues of public health and safety, especially given the lingering anxieties surrounding gas leaks and benzene exposure.

Features, Specs & Pricing of Heat Pumps vs. Gas Furnaces
– Initial Cost: Heat pumps may have a higher initial cost compared to gas furnaces. However, their efficiency can lead to lower utility costs over time.
– Efficiency: Heat pumps can be more efficient, offering a coefficient of performance greater than 1.0, meaning they transfer more energy than they consume.
– Environmental Impact: Heat pumps have a lower carbon footprint since they utilize electricity, which can be generated from renewable sources.
